Discover Buenos Aires:

The Paris of South America in Just Three Days

 Day 1: Exploring the Heart of Buenos Aires

Begin your adventure in Buenos Aires by visiting the iconic Obelisco, a towering monument that stands as a symbol of the city. From there, take a stroll down Avenida 9 de Julio, one of the widest avenues in the world.

Next, head to the historic neighborhood of San Telmo, known for its cobblestone streets and vibrant tango culture. Don’t miss the Plaza Dorrego, where you can enjoy live tango performances and browse through antique shops.

 Day 2: Cultural Immersion and Culinary Delights

Start your second day with a visit to the Museo de Arte Latinoamericano de Buenos Aires (MALBA), which houses an impressive collection of modern and contemporary Latin American art. Afterward, make your way to the upscale neighborhood of Recoleta to explore the Recoleta Cemetery, the final resting place of Eva Perón.

For lunch, indulge in some traditional Argentine cuisine at a local parrilla (steakhouse). Two popular dishes to try are:

  • Asado: A variety of grilled meats, often served with chimichurri sauce.
  • Empanadas: Savory pastries filled with meat, cheese, or vegetables.

Day 3: Parks and Shopping

On your final day, relax in the lush greenery of the Jardín Botánico or the expansive Bosques de Palermo. These parks offer a peaceful retreat from the bustling city streets.

In the afternoon, head to the trendy Palermo Soho district for some shopping. This area is known for its boutique stores, art galleries, and vibrant street art. End your day with a visit to a local café to enjoy a cup of Argentine coffee and a slice of dulce de leche cake.
